Hugh Marjoe Ross Gortner (generally known as Marjoe Gortner; born January 14, 1944) is a former revivalist and actor who first gained attention during the late 1940s when, aged four, he became the youngest-known ordained preacher. He then gained notoriety in the 1970s when he starred in Marjoe, an Oscar-winning behind-the-scenes documentary about the lucrative business of Pentecostal preaching. The name "Marjoe" is a portmanteau of the biblical names "Mary" and "Joseph". On the NBC-TV series The A-Team, he appears as Thomas Angel in the Season 2 episode titled "Recipe for Heavy Bread".
